On average across the year,
yes, Zimbabwe is hotter than
Arvada, Colorado
.
Zimbabwe has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F and Arvada, Colorado has an average temperature of 11°C/52°F.
Zimbabwe's hottest month is October,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F, which is approximately the same temperature as Arvada, Colorado's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, no, Zimbabwe is not colder than Arvada, Colorado . Zimbabwe has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F and Arvada, Colorado has an average minimum temperature of 4°C/39°F.
On average across the year,
no, Zimbabwe has less rain than
Arvada, Colorado. Zimbabwe has an average annual rainfall of 340mm and Arvada, Colorado has an average annual rainfall of 493mm.
Zimbabwe's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 85mm, which is drier than Arvada, Colorado's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 95mm).
